Jon (Doc please let me know if any of my information above is incorrect but that is what Clive said the new format was like) From sniper@happy.emu.id.au Fri Nov 16 01:02:38 2001 From: sniper@happy.emu.id.au (sniper@happy.emu.id.au) Date: Fri, 16 Nov 2001 11:02:38 +1100 (EST) Subject: [Sniper] Snipers In-Reply-To: <007701c16e2f$1c060780$0500a8c0@station1> References: <007701c16e2f$1c060780$0500a8c0@station1> Message-ID: <1005868958.3bf4579e3184d@secure.goldweb.com.au> Yes you are correct, The "last to active flag" has been set in the new version of Sniper. Although this enforces no standoffs and tagging, there have already been a few occasions where one player has tagged all others in the maze (due to particularly brilliant play!!!) and then had to go camp/hide in the corner until some significant other hits ocurred. This can take some time in a slow game like snipers. It also detracts from the "Where the hell did that come from" aspect. That is why "Last to Active" is not favoured by most of the regular sniper players. It would be good to get Doc to re-instate the old parameters, now that we have tried out the new ones. Hint Hint! Neil Pickford PS For those who do not know what "Last to Active" means. If you tag person A then you cannot tag person A again until someone else tags person A and they come back up.
